dc.description.abstractThis research aimed to explore the potential of electromagnetic induction as a valid soil moisture monitoring technique in a Canadian prairie watershed. Soil moisture (SM) information is important for many aspects of hydrology; however, current methods for collecting multi-depth SM data can be costly and non-representative, and understanding the spatial and temporal variability of SM remains challenging (Western et al., 1998; Reedy and Scanlon, 2003; Teuling and Troch, 2005; Vereecken et al., 2008; Grote et al., 2010). Alternatively, previous research has suggested that the apparent electrical conductivity (ECa) of a soil is often highly correlated to its soil water content and can be measured non-invasively through the use of electromagnetic induction meters (McNeill, 1980b; Reedy and Scanlon, 2003; Tromp-van Meerveld and McDonnell, 2009; Zhu et al., 2010).Research Objectives:i.
